Ugandan Omena

Small Fried Fish

Omena, small dried or fresh fish (often sardines or similar small species), are typically fried until crispy and served as a flavorful side dish or a light meal. They are a popular source of protein, especially in regions near Lake Victoria.

🧂 Ingrediënten

  • 300 g Omena (small dried or fresh fish)(cleaned, if fresh)
  • 1/2 cup Cooking oil(for shallow frying)
  • 1 medium Onion(finely chopped)
  • 2 medium Tomatoes(chopped)
  • 2 cloves Garlic(minced)
  • to taste Salt
  • 1 tbsp Lemon juice(optional)

💡 Pro Tips

  • Ensure the oil is hot enough before adding the fish for maximum crispiness.
  • Don't overcook the omena after adding them back to the tomato mixture, as they can become tough.
  • Omena can be quite salty, so taste before adding too much salt.
